The IMRC Center and Intermedia Program are collaborating to present a special projection
honoring graduating students, illuminating the names of our graduating class in two prominent
outdoor campus locations. The first installation, at the IMRC Center, will appear during the week
leading up to commencement, April 28- May 9 from 7pm-11pm each evening, offering an early moment of recognition and reflection. A second projection will take place throughout commencement weekend in the evenings, located on the façade of the Alfond Arena, both celebrating the achievements of the graduating class alongside their families and the broader community. This dual-site installation creates a shared, visible tribute to the collective accomplishments of this year’s graduates, and carries on a university tradition.
